Alien Sun Clock Screensaver shows accustomed things in new colors. You can see the Sun through the eyes of an alien to experience what its like to look at the sky in the alien vision. Your desktop gets covered with a fascinating assortment of vivid colors composing a new image of the Sun. Within the Sun there is a fine, curved-style clock. Would you like to have a clock with the size of the Sun? Youve just found one. Brighten up your desktop. This version is the first release on CNET Download.com.
